Measure 4 Genes In Each Well Of 384-Plate

New ArrayPlate measures four genes in each well of a 384-well plate. ArrayPlate 384-4 quantifies RNA expression levels in cells treated with potential new drugs with high sample throughput, 10,000 or more samples per hour, and whole assay CV's of less than 10%. The 384-4 platform is based on HTG Inc.'s self-customized quantitative Nuclease Protection Assay (qNPA), which allows researchers to test any sample type, including fixed tissue, using small sample sizes, while avoiding the need for extraction, reverse transcription or amplification. Sensitivity is sufficient to measure even low abundant genes. Researchers are able to select a set of genes for simultaneous evaluation, a critical step in identifying the most promising drug compounds to treat complex, multi-factorial diseases. The 384-4 multiplexing capabilities can exploit the power of gene signatures to reduce the whole cell assay false positive rate to as little as 0.05 percent, permitting discovery of weakly active compounds that would otherwise be missed. The product consists of a user-customizable plate with four elements of anchor oligonucleotides printed at the bottom of each well. Combined with the ability to fully automate qNPA using off-the-shelf automation hardware, the 384-4 technology permits the acquisition of 40,000 or more discrete gene measurements per hour.
